dnrTV Show #150: The Bridge to F Sharp with Robert Pickering
Summary
Robert Pickering gives his views on why functional programming is important and why Microsoft is investing in developing F# from a research project in a product. We look at some of the opportunities to that F# is going to create by enable teams of researchers and mathematical modelers to cooperate more closely with application and operation people. This will be illustrated with some examples taken from “Collective Intelligence” using F# to process raw data collected from the internet to produce intelligence recommendations.
